SALEM, Va. — Integrated Textile Solutions, Inc. was among 12 companies chosen to benefit from the Domestic Markets Expansion Program.
No state is more reliant on Department of Defense funding than Virginia. GENEDGE worked with the Governor’s office to design and implement the Virginia Domestic Markets Expansion Program (DMEP), which helps Virginia companies expand their businesses by diversifying into non-defense-related areas. For those companies that qualify and are accepted into the program, DMEP provides specific and targeted services to each individual company to help them enter new markets, develop new products and utilize new market channels to grow their business. This selective program has been offered by GENEDGE over the last two years, serving over 120 DOD supply chain companies, and helping 45 of them create and implement strategies to diversify and grow their businesses through innovative commercial offerings.
In its third year, the program is funded to assist 12 companies that previously benefited from DMEP services continue their commercialization efforts. This new approach enables the program to help each company grow by accelerating the execution of strategic initiatives to firmly diversify their business and help build the New Virginia Economy.
Twenty companies participated in a competitive selection process based on evaluation of their business case for a new, specific business opportunity. The selection panel consisted of 5 members of the GENEDGE Board of Trustees. All companies did a great job of presenting excellent opportunities – making the funding decision extremely competitive. We are pleased to announce that Integrated Textile Solutions, Inc. was selected to receive funding to further their commercialization efforts.
Integrated Textile Solutions (ITS), is a Woman-Owned Small Business manufacturing in Virginia since 1936. Through leadership’s innovative market approach, ITS continues to seize rapidly on opportunities in one of the hardest hit U.S. industries of the past several decades. Over the years, ITS developed new capabilities in industrial sewing, enabling rapid adaptation and alignment to emergent market demands worldwide. Key capabilities include the latest custom sewing, Gerber computerized cutting, fabric welding, and customer R&D. Today, the firm’s focus is less on traditional apparel manufacturing and more on contract sewing providing clients a US based manufacturing solution of high quality product with attractive lead times. Military, industrial, and specialty textile product development are the primary product development areas. In addition, ITS continues to increase R&D focus on emerging textile functionality with high performance materials, as well as specialty technical textile fabrics.
ITS has presented a new opportunity: “US Marksman – Soft Body Armor for Law Enforcement and the First Responder Community.” This concept will give ITS a unique product design platform certified to the National Institute of Justice 0101.06 standard. Comfort and wearability are key benefits of the soft body armor system, a direct driver for law enforcement end users within environments where ballistic hazard levels are increasing. The wearability of this system allows for improvements within operational effectiveness and performance, in addition to a safety increase of the first responders at a personally desirable comfort level.
